Локальный стиль это: СТИЛЬ (искусство) | Энциклопедия Кругосвет
Локальный CSS · vue-loader
Когда у тега <style>
есть атрибут scoped
, то его CSS будет применяться только к элементам текущего компонента. Это похоже на инкапсуляцию стилей в Shadow DOM. Ими можно пользоваться с некоторыми оговорками, но не требуется никаких полифиллов. Это достигается за счёт использования PostCSS для преобразования следующего:
<style scoped> .example { color: red; } </style> <template> <div>hi</div> </template>
В что-то подобное:
<style> .example[data-v-f3f3eg9] { color: red; } </style> <template> <div data-v-f3f3eg9>hi</div> </template>
Советы
Использование локальных и глобальных стилей
Вы можете сочетать использование в компоненте локальных и глобальных стилей одновременно:
<style> /* глобальные стили */ </style> <style scoped> /* локальные стили */ </style>
Корневой узел дочернего компонента
С помощью scoped
, стили родительского компонента не будут влиять на содержимое дочерних компонентов.
Глубокие селекторы
Если вы хотите, чтобы селектор в scoped
стилях был «глубоким», т.е. влиял на дочерние компоненты, вы можете использовать комбинатор >>>
:
<style scoped> .a >>> .b { /* ... */ } </style>
Указанное выше будет скомпилировано в:
.a[data-v-f3f3eg9] .b { /* ... */ }
Некоторые пре-процессоры, такие как Sass, не могут правильно обработать >>>
. В таких случаях вы можете использовать комбинатор /deep/
— это псевдоним для >>>
работающий точно также.
Динамически генерируемый контент
DOM-содержимое, создаваемое с помощьюv-html
не попадает под область действия scoped-стилей, но вы всё равно можете его стилизовать воспользовавшись deep-селекторами.
О чём следует помнить
Локальные стили не устраняют необходимость классов. Из-за того как браузеры рендерят различные CSS-селекторы,
p { color: red }
может быть в разы медленнее при использовании в локальных стилях (например, когда комбинируется с селектором по атрибуту). Если же вы используете классы или ID, такие как.example { color: red }
, тогда вы практически полностью исключаете ухудшение производительности. Вот пример где вы можете проверить разницу самостоятельно.Будьте внимательны с селекторами потомков в рекурсивных компонентах! Для CSS-правила с селектором
.a .b
, если элемент, который соответствует
содержит рекурсивный компонент потомок, тогда все.b
в этом компоненте потомке будут также соответствовать правилу.
Локальное освещение
Традиционно система освещения состоит из двух составляющих – это локальное освещение и освещение для торжественных случаев, иначе называемое – парадное. Локальное освещение предполагает наличие бра, напольных и настольных светильников, которые используются для освещения конкретного участка помещения. Для парадного освещения используются, конечно, люстры, которые освещают целиком все помещение.
Планировка современного жилья предполагает, что квартира будет обладать отдельными функциональными зонами, каждая из которых будет предназначена для приема пищи, работы или отдыха. Поэтому люстра, которая располагается в центральной части, становится не всегда востребованной. Ее с успехом могут заменить небольшие источники света, которые располагаются в удобных для человека местах.
Локальное освещение – удобство и практичность.
Локальному освещению принадлежит заслуга создания особой атмосферы в комнате, которая может быть рабочей, праздничной или интимной. Помимо эстетики локальное освещение несет и функциональную нагрузку. Взять, например, прихожую, в которой традиционно располагается зеркало. Можно разместить по сторонам зеркала на уровне лица бра, прихожая приобретет совсем другой вид и зеркалом будет удобнее пользоваться. Спальное помещение предполагает наличие ночников, которые можно установить на прикроватную тумбочку или закрепить на стене. Оптимальный вариант, когда светильник снабжен шарниром, который позволяет менять угол освещения. Для ночников лучше использовать светильники, имеющие непрозрачный абажур. Тогда вы не побеспокоите спящего рядом близкого человека. А светильник, имеющий цветовую подсветку, способствует созданию особой интимности.
Рабочее освещение.
При установке письменного стола возле окна следят за тем, чтобы свет падал слева. При работе в позднее время можно пользоваться не только настольными лампами. Удобно использовать напольные светильники, которые имеют подвижный кронштейн. При этом рекомендуется использовать лампочки, мощность которых не превышает 60 ватт, тогда глаза не будут быстро утомляться.
Детская комната – свет сверху.
В детской комнате не рекомендуется пользоваться переносными настольными лампами, чтобы малыш случайно не опрокинул светильник и поранился. Для нее лучше всего подойдет висячий светильник, который можно перемещать в вертикальной плоскости. А если светильник оборудован шарниром, его можно использовать и для локального освещения: осветить столик для рисования или место у постели ребенка. Специально для детских комнат выпускаются светильники с абажурами, на которых нарисованы машинки или зверюшки, которые доставят радость ребенку.
Кухонное освещение.
В зоне приема пищи все популярнее становится установка подвесных светильников, которые располагают непосредственно над обеденным столом. Причем, если стол круглый или квадратный, светильники располагаются в центре, если стол прямоугольный – светильников может быт несколько и они располагаются в ряд. На кухне рабочее место оборудуют дополнительными светильниками, которые размещают под верхним рядом шкафчиков кухонного гарнитура.
Американский или европейский стиль?
Современную систему освещения условно делится на американский и европейский стили. В американском стиле для освещения используются только локальные светильники, люстры очень редки. Локальное освещение помогает экономить на электричестве, ведь человек не может находиться одновременно в разных местах. Полное освещение включается только в торжественных случаях, которые не так часты. В европейском стиле люстра на первом месте. Использование парадного света как бы соединяет семью в одно целое.
За дополнительной информацией обращайтесь по тел. 8-926-999-2-777 и я отвечу на все Ваши вопросы.
Частный дизайнер интерьера – Алиса Шабельникова.
Как использовать локальные стили для программирования HTML5 и CSS3
Стиль можно определить непосредственно в теле HTML5. Вот пример такого типа кода. Локальный стиль также иногда называют стилем уровня элемента , поскольку он изменяет конкретный экземпляр элемента на странице.
<голова> <мета-кодировка = "UTF-8">localStyles.html голова> <тело>Местные стили
Этот абзац имеет локально определенную границу
2em; стиль шрифта: курсив"> К этому абзацу применен ряд правил шрифта и текста. тело>
Когда вы просматриваете этот код, вам должно стать очевидным несколько вещей:
№
Абзацы имеют собственные атрибуты стиля. К каждому абзацу в теле HTML был добавлен атрибут стиля. Все элементы HTML поддерживают атрибут стиля.
Весь код стиля заключен в одну пару кавычек. Для каждого стилизованного элемента весь стиль заключается в пару кавычек, потому что это один HTML-атрибут. Вы можете использовать отступы и пробелы, чтобы упростить понимание.
Когда использовать локальные стили
Местные стили не должны быть вашим первым выбором, но в некоторых случаях они могут быть полезны.
Если вы пишете программу для перевода из текстового процессора или другого инструмента, локальные стили часто являются самым простым способом заставить перевод работать. Если вы используете текстовый процессор для создания страницы и указываете ему сохранить страницу как HTML, он часто будет использовать локальные стили, потому что текстовые процессоры часто используют этот метод в своем собственном формате.
Обычно, когда вы видите HTML-страницу с множеством локальных стилей, это происходит потому, что эта страница была создана инструментом автоматического перевода.
Иногда в примерах кода используются локальные стили. Например, для демонстрации различных стилей границ можно использовать следующий код:
.<голова> <мета-кодировка = "UTF-8">localBorders.html голова> <тело>Встроенные границы
Этот абзац имеет сплошную черную рамку
Этот абзац имеет двойную черную рамку
тело>
Например, полезно видеть стиль рядом с элементом. Этот код подойдет для демонстрации или тестирования (если вы просто хотите быстро взглянуть на некоторые стили границ), но не будет хорошей идеей для производственного кода.
Локальные стили имеют очень высокий приоритет, поэтому все, что вы применяете в локальном стиле, переопределяет другие правила стиля. Это может быть полезным обходным путем, если что-то работает не так, как вы ожидаете, но лучше заставить ваши стили работать правильно, чем полагаться на обходной путь.
Недостатки местных стилей
Применить локальный стиль довольно легко, но по большей части этот метод обычно не рекомендуется, поскольку он имеет некоторые проблемы, такие как
Неэффективность: Если вы определяете стили на уровне элемента с атрибутом стиля, вы определяете только конкретный экземпляр. Если вы хотите таким образом установить цвета абзаца для всей страницы, в конечном итоге вам придется написать множество правил стиля.
Читабельность: Если информация о стиле разбросана по всей странице, ее гораздо труднее найти и изменить, чем если бы она находилась в центре заголовка (или во внешнем документе).
Отсутствие разделения: Размещение стилей на уровне элемента противоречит цели отделения содержимого от стиля. Вносить изменения становится намного сложнее, а смешение стиля и содержания затрудняет чтение и модификацию кода.
Неудобство: Целый пакет правил CSS должен быть запихнут в один атрибут HTML с парой кавычек. Это может быть сложно прочитать, потому что у вас есть CSS, интегрированный непосредственно в поток HTML.
Проблемы с кавычками: Атрибут HTML требует кавычек, и некоторые элементы CSS также требуют кавычек (например, семейства шрифтов с пробелами). Наличие нескольких уровней кавычек в одном элементе — верный путь к неприятностям.
Об этой статье
Эта статья взята из книги:
- Все-в-одном HTML5 и CSS3 для чайников,
Об авторе книги:
Энди Харрис сам научился программировать, потому что это было весело. Сегодня он преподает информатику, разработку игр и веб-программирование в университете; консультант по технологиям в штате Индиана; помог людям с ограниченными возможностями создать свои собственные компании по веб-разработке; и работает с семьями, которые хотят обучать компьютеру дома.
Эту статью можно найти в категории:
- HTML5 ,
Местное чау-вечерние на Гавайях — Onolicious Hawaiʻi
Перейти к рецептуМестное чау-вечерье — это то, что нужно попробовать, посетив Гавайи! Если вы не можете приехать на Гавайи, повторите это популярное блюдо дома. Он упакован с овощами и приправлен соевым соусом, устричным соусом, чесноком и большим количеством черного перца. Супер Оно!
Один заказ веселой еды, скоро! 9 Мы любим еду , так что на Гавайях, что даже Panda Express на Гавайях предлагает еду! Судя по всему, Гавайи — единственный штат , где Panda Express предлагает развлечения с едой.
У этого блюда также есть несколько других названий:
- Местная чау-вечеринка
- Чау-вечеринка в стиле Оказуя
- Чау-фан. На Гавайях это блюдо часто пишется как Funn (вместо Fun).
Примечание местного жителя: Chow Fun — это не гавайское блюдо. Это блюдо в местном (или гавайском) стиле. Вот разница между гавайской и местной / гавайской едой. 9
Почему этот рецепт работаетЧау-вечеринка в местном стиле не такая дерзкая, как обычная дерзкая чау-вечеринка (представьте себе говяжью брокколи, веселую кашу со всем этим соусом). Но! Это также менее сухое блюдо, чем обычное сухое блюдо (например, сухое блюдо из говядины).
Местный стиль находится где-то посередине… идеальное сочетание того и другого.
Есть четыре основных ингредиента приправы, все популярные ингредиенты гавайской кладовой. Это соевый соус, устричный соус, черный перец и чеснок. Так просто! Супер комбинация.
В этом рецепте используются четыре вида овощей: морковь, капуста, ростки маша и зеленый лук. Обжариваем и добавляем в сковороду по одному. Сначала приготовьте морковь (потому что она варится дольше всего), затем капусту, а затем ростки маша. Зеленый лук идет последним (он готовится очень быстро).
Это гарантирует идеальное приготовление всех овощей.
Ингредиенты для Chow Fun.Ингредиенты
- Соевый соус
- Устричный соус 9
- Чеснок, измельченный
- Морковь, нарезанная соломкой
- Капуста, нашинкованная
- Ростки фасоли мунг
- Зеленый лук, нарезанный кусочками по 1 дюйму предварительно отварите лапшу согласно инструкции на упаковке. Нет необходимости делать какие-либо приготовления, если вы весело проводите время со свежей едой.
Коллаж с добавлением овощей: 1) сначала идет морковь, 2) затем капуста, 3) затем ростки маша, 4) добавляется зеленый лук.
Пошаговая инструкция
Готовы начать готовить?
Приготовить соус.
В небольшой миске смешайте соевый соус, устричный соус, кукурузный крахмал, черный перец и ½ стакана воды. Отложите.
Обжарьте овощи, добавляя их по одному.
В большой сковороде на среднем огне обжарьте чеснок до золотистого цвета.
Добавить морковь, обжаривать 1 минуту.
Добавить капусту, обжаривать 1 минуту.
Добавить ростки маша, обжаривать 1 минуту.
Добавить зеленый лук, обжаривать 1 минуту.
Примечание. Овощи добавляются в порядке продолжительности их приготовления. Сначала идет морковь, потому что она занимает больше всего времени, а зеленый лук идет последним. Если вы приготовите все овощи одновременно, вы получите недоваренные и переваренные овощи.
Коллаж из этапов приготовления: 1) обжарить овощи по одному, 2) добавить соусную смесь, 3) добавить лапшу, 4) обжарить и есть! Добавить соус.
Влить соусную смесь из шага 1. Довести до кипения.
Добавьте лапшу и перемешайте.
Добавьте веселую лапшу. Аккуратно перемешайте и готовьте еще 1 минуту.
Совет: бросайте лапшу быстро, но осторожно. Упакованная лапша Chow Fun немного более щадящая, но свежая лапша Chow Fun легко ломается.
Тарелка, ешьте и наслаждайтесь!
Супер оно!Часто задаваемые вопросы и советы
Как долго хранится это блюдо?
Chow fun лучше всего есть днем, но вы можете хранить его в холодильнике в течение 1-2 дней.
Как разогреть веселую еду?
Микроволновая печь с шагом 30 секунд
Жажда мяса?
В этом рецепте только овощи, без мяса (так обычно делают в оказуя). Но не стесняйтесь добавлять мясо, если хотите. Самые популярные варианты — тонко нарезанный чар сиу или спам.
Гибкий.
Главное, что нужно помнить об этом рецепте, это то, что он очень гибкий. Не стесняйтесь использовать больше или меньше любых овощей. Если вам не нравится какой-то овощ, просто исключите его. У вас есть другой овощ, который вам очень нравится? Добавьте его! 9
Ингредиенты
- 3 столовые ложки соевого соуса
- 2 столовые ложки устричного соуса
- 2 чайные ложки кукурузного крахмала
- 1 столовая ложка черного перца
- 5 зубчиков чеснока, измельченных
- 2 моркови, нарезанные соломкой
- 3 стакана нашинкованной капусты
- ½ фунта ростков фасоли мунг
- 3 зеленых луковицы, нарезанных кусочками по 1 дюйму
- 20 унций лапши chow funn (при использовании упакованной лапши chow funn предварительно приготовьте лапшу в соответствии с указаниями на упаковке)
Инструкции
- В небольшой миске смешайте соевый соус, устричный соус, кукурузный крахмал, черный перец и ½ стакана воды. Отложите.
- В большой сковороде на среднем огне обжарьте чеснок до золотистого цвета.
- Добавить морковь, обжаривать 1 минуту.